No injuries in morning MVA involving school bus say RCMP

There was a Motor Vehicle Accident (MVA) this morning in Yellowknife involving a school bus.

Julie Plourde is the Media Relations Officer with the Northwest Territories RCMP in Yellowknife.

“At approximately 8:06 a.m., on Tuesday, October 15, the Yellowknife RCMP received a call for service regarding a collision between an SUV and a school bus at the intersection of Finlayson Drive and Range Lake Road,” Plourde said. “Due to road conditions, it appeared that the SUV slid into the back of the school bus while attempting to make a stop. No one sustained injuries.”

The investigation is ongoing.
